  • Title

    The breakdown of metal insulator granular system for obtaining of dielectric with anomalous high value of dielectric constant

  • Abstract
    A novel way of obtaining composite material with dielectric properties is presented. The material is manufactured by means of the breakdown of a conducting metal-insulator granular system. This material has high values of dielectric constant, ε´~103-106 , in the frequency range f<1011 Hz and exhibits the properties of so-called quasi-critical systems. The formation and dielectric properties of the system are studied both by computer simulation and experimentally
